Transaction 2d3ebd5c14508e88ef6fef8bd160ef08a9dc896152c73cb3a01d4f481cf04013
1 Input
1 Output
-
2d3ebd5c14508e88ef6fef8bd160ef08a9dc896152c73cb3a01d4f481cf04013:0
- value
- 334657
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c651678d75120436aec11443b785aa99ffd59f70 OP_EQUAL
- address
- 3KmdEcLo176BihBmDPYLtTgduAnUcCurvU